2. The Principle of Mechanical Advantage: From Victorian Port Cranes to Modern Engineering
a. Explanation of mechanical advantage and its significance in lifting heavy loads
Mechanical advantage refers to the factor by which a machine multiplies force, enabling us to lift or move heavier loads with less effort. Simple machines like levers, pulleys, and gears leverage this principle, transforming small inputs into large outputs. The core idea is that minor modifications in design—such as changing the length of a lever arm or the arrangement of pulleys—can dramatically increase efficiency.

3. Psychological Reinforcement: The Role of Rewards and Dopamine in Success
a. The science of reward systems and dopamine release
Our brains are wired to seek rewards, releasing dopamine—a neurotransmitter associated with pleasure—when we achieve milestones or anticipate success. Small, frequent rewards reinforce positive behavior, encouraging ongoing effort. This biological mechanism underscores how minor incentives can have outsized motivational effects.
